Dec 07, 2021 · Ultra-superheated steam (USS) is the steam superheated to temperatures above 1200 °C. High steam temperatures prevent the production of tar, dioxins, furans, etc., which facilitates gas cleaning operations. Such steam can hardly be produced in boilers with heat exchangers because of the need for highly thermal-resistant (refractory) materials.Get Price

C A waste heat recovery boiler produces 4.8 Mpa (dry Saturated) steam from 104 deg C feed water. The boiler receives energy from 7 kg/sec of 954 deg C dry air. After passing through the waste heat boiler, the temperature of the air has been reduced to 343 degC. How much steam in kg is produced per second? Note at 4.60 Mpa dry saturated, h = 2796.Get Price

District heating (also known as heat networks or teleheating) is a system for distributing heat generated in a centralized location through a system of insulated pipes for residential and commercial heating requirements such as space heating and water heating.The heat is often obtained from a cogeneration plant burning fossil fuels or biomass, but heat-only boiler …Get Price
